NDP say Ring of Fire not in federal budget

The federal New Democrat for Algoma Manitoulin Kapuskasing says she hasn’t found any mention of the Ring of Fire in the budget.  And Carol Hughes says this doesn’t surprise her.  Hughes says the Ring of Fire requires a lot of infrastructure money and Wednesday’s budget drops the ball in that department.  She says in total, the federal government added $1.3 billion dollars to the 2017-18 budget.  She doesn’t believe that neither the federal nor provincial governments are committed to moving the chromite development forward.

However the MP from Nickel Belt disagrees.  Liberal MP Marc Serre says the Trudeau government wants to see the Ring of Fire happen.  Serre says what’s missing before the feds can do anything is important information from the province.   “As of today I haven’t seen a road plan,” said Serre.  “It’s hard to invest on a blank piece of paper.  We need a plan.”   The MP also say there’s still no consensus on a power grid distribution system. Serre believes the feds can help the province develop a plan and he’s been pushing for this.    “The federal government has a role to play,” he said.   The MP also points out that the federal government does not mention specific regional projects in the budget.
